St. Juliana of Lazarevo / Forefeast of Theophany

 

Great Vespers: Glory to the holy, and consubstantial, and life-creating, and indivisible Trinity.

Psalm 103; Great Litany; Blessed is the man.

Lord I have Cried, Tone 4, on 8: Forefeast: 3 (With piety, let us sound forth); Saint 5 (O Lord, even though Juliana); G: Saint (Let every tongue); N: Forefeast (Christ the truth cometh to the Jordan).

Entry; O Gladsome Light; Prokimenon of the day, Tone 7: O God, my helper art Thou. 3 Readings for the Saint. Litany: Let us all say; Vouchsafe, O Lord; Litany: Let us complete our evening prayer. 

Litia: Temple and Saint (O blessed and righteous Juliana); G: Saint (O blessed and righteous Juliana); N: Forefeast (O Forerunner John – from the Matins stichera at the Praises). The usual litany of the Litia: Save, O God, Thy people; and the prayer: O Master plenteous in mercy.

Aposticha: Forefeast (Splendid was the feast); G: Saint (Let Juliana, the dove of Christ); N: Forefeast (Come, all ye faithful) [If the temple is dedicated to St. Juliana, all of the stichera of the Aposticha are for St. Juliana, except at Both now…, which is of the forefeast].

Now lettest Thou Thy servant depart; Trisagion to Our Father; Troparia: Saint (Shining forth with grace divine) x2; Forefeast (Make ready, O Zebulun) x1. Prayer for the blessing of the loaves; Blessed be the name of the Lord, x3; Psalm 33: I will bless the Lord at all times; to …but they that seek the Lord shall not be deprived of any good thing; Priest: The blessing of the Lord; Choir: Amen; And the reader begins the Six Psalms.

 

Matins: After the Six Psalms, the litany of peace. God is the Lord, Tone 4; Troparia: Forefeast x2; G: Saint; N Forefeast.

Kathismas 7 and 8. After each Kathisma: Sessional hymn of the Saint; G/N Forefeast.

Polyeleos and Magnification of the Saint: We magnify thee, O holy and righteous Juliana, and we honor thy holy memory; for thou dost pray for us to Christ our God. Psalm verse: With patience I waited patiently for the Lord, and He was attentive unto me, and He hearkened unto my supplication.

Sessional hymn of the Saint (The all-good God); G/N Forefeast (In His goodness).

Hymns of Ascents, First Antiphon, Tone 4: From my youth.

Prokimenon of the Saint, Tone 4: Wondrous is God in His saints, the God of Israel.

Matins Gospel: Matt. 25: 1-13 (§104).

Psalm 50; G: Through the prayers of St. Seraphim; N: Through the prayers of the Theotokos; Have mercy on me, O God; Sticheron of the Saint in the Menaion (We have thee as a right-pleasing mediator and intercessor). Save, O God, Thy people.

 

Canon:   Forefeast                                            6             Glory to Thee, our God, glory to Thee.

               St. Seraphim (Both canons)             8             Holy Righteous Juliana, pray to God for us.

               Irmos: Let us chant unto the Lord.

               Katavasia of Theophany: The Lord mighty in battle.

 

After Ode 3, Kontakion (In the streams of the Jordan) & Ikos of the Forefeast; Sessional Hymn of the Saint (Adorned with fasting); G/N: Forefeast (O invisible God).

After Ode 6, Kontakion (All of us amid misfortune) and Ikos of the Saint.

At Ode 9, More Honorable. 

 

Exapostilarion: Forefeast (The voice of one crying out); G: Saint (The light of Christ); N: Forefeast (How can the river’s streams receive [see the service to St. Sylvester (also January 2nd) in the English Menaion]).

Praises, Tone 6, on 6: Stichera: Forefeast 3 (O hosts of angels); Saint 3 (Through fasting and prayer); G: Saint (O venerable mother); N: Forefeast: (O Forerunner John, who knewest Me). After the Great Doxology, the Troparion of the Saint; G/N Forefeast; the two remaining Litanies and the usual Dismissal of the day; First Hour

 

Hours: Troparia: Forefeast; G: Saint; Kontakion: Forefeast & Saint, alternating.

 

Liturgy: 8 Beatitudes verses: From the canon of the Forefeast: 4 from Ode 3; and of the Saint: 4 from Ode 6.

At the entrance: In a Temple dedicated to a feast of the Lord or of a Saint: Troparion of the Forefeast; Troparion of the Saint; G: Kontakion of the Saint; N: Kontakion of the Feast. 

But if the Temple is dedicated to a feast of the Theotokos, Troparion of the Forefeast; Troparion of the Temple; Troparion of the Saint; Kontakion of the Forefeast; G: Kontakion of the Saint; N: Kontakion of the Temple.

Prokimenon, Tone 4: Wondrous is God in His saints.

Epistle: Gal. 3:23-29 (§208).

Alleluia, Tone 1.

Gospel: Mark 5: 24-6: 1 (§21).

Communion Hymn: Rejoice in the Lord, O ye righteous.

Dismissal: Usual Dismissal of the day
